1. Colmena :
Hive es un software de almacenamiento de datos de código abierto. Está construido sobre la parte superior de Hadoop . También proporciona HiveQL, que es similar a SQL. Hive se utiliza para consultar y administrar conjuntos de datos distribuidos creados en Hadoop. Hive utiliza RDBMS como modelo de base de datos principal.
2. Oráculo:
Oracle es un software comercial desarrollado por Oracle Corporation. Oracle utiliza ampliamente RDBMS. Se utiliza para ejecutar el procesamiento de transacciones en línea y el almacenamiento de datos. Oracle se ejecuta en la mayoría de los principales sistemas operativos, como Mac OS, UNIX, Windows y Linux. Oracle tiene una pila de red, permite que las aplicaciones de una plataforma diferente se comuniquen fácilmente con Oracle.
Diferencia entre Hive y Oracle:
S. NO. | Colmena | Oráculo |
---|---|---|
1. | Está desarrollado por Apache Software Foundation. | Es desarrollado por Oracle Corporation. |
2. | Fue lanzado en 2012. | Fue lanzado en 1980. |
3. | Está implementado en Java . | Está implementado en C y C++ . |
4. | Utiliza el método de partición Sharding para almacenar diferentes datos en diferentes Nodes. | Utiliza el método de partición horizontal para almacenar diferentes datos en diferentes Nodes. |
5. | No hay conceptos de transacción. | Se utilizan las propiedades ACID de la transacción. |
6. | Sin concepto de integridad referencial y sin claves foráneas. | La integridad referencial se utiliza en Oracle. |
7. | Es un software de código abierto. | Es un software comercial. |
8. | El método de coherencia eventual garantiza la coherencia en un sistema distribuido. | El método de coherencia inmediata garantiza la coherencia. |
9. | Ofrece API para métodos Map/Reduce definidos por el usuario. | No ofrece ninguna API para los métodos Map/Reduce definidos por el usuario. |
10 | JDBC, ODBC , Thrift son las API y los métodos de acceso utilizados en Hive. | DBC, ODBC, ODP.NET, OCI son las API y los métodos de acceso utilizados en Oracle. |
11 | No admite disparadores. | Admite disparadores. |
Publicación traducida automáticamente
Artículo escrito por Chauhanvishesh99 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A